首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用AngularJS进行验证

AngularJS是一种流行的前端开发框架,它提供了一套强大的工具和功能,用于构建动态、交互式的Web应用程序。在验证方面,AngularJS提供了一种简单而强大的机制,可以轻松地对用户输入进行验证和处理。

AngularJS验证可以通过以下几个步骤来实现:

  1. 引入AngularJS库:在HTML文件中引入AngularJS库,可以通过CDN链接或本地文件引入。
  2. 定义验证规则:使用AngularJS的指令和属性来定义验证规则。常用的指令有ng-model、ng-required、ng-minlength、ng-maxlength等。这些指令可以应用于表单元素,如input、select和textarea。
  3. 显示验证结果:AngularJS会自动检测用户输入并根据定义的验证规则进行验证。如果用户输入不符合规则,AngularJS会自动添加相应的CSS类来标记错误,并显示相应的错误信息。
  4. 自定义验证规则:除了内置的验证规则外,AngularJS还允许开发人员自定义验证规则。可以通过编写自定义指令或过滤器来实现。

使用AngularJS进行验证的优势包括:

  1. 简单易用:AngularJS提供了一套简单易用的验证机制,开发人员可以通过简单的指令和属性来定义验证规则,而无需编写大量的JavaScript代码。
  2. 实时验证:AngularJS会实时检测用户输入,并在用户输入过程中即时进行验证。这样可以提供更好的用户体验,并及时提示用户输入错误。
  3. 可扩展性:AngularJS允许开发人员自定义验证规则,可以根据具体需求进行扩展和定制。
  4. 与其他AngularJS功能的集成:AngularJS的验证功能与其它功能(如数据绑定、表单控件等)紧密集成,可以方便地与其他功能进行交互和组合使用。

使用AngularJS进行验证的应用场景包括:

  1. 表单验证:AngularJS的验证功能非常适用于表单验证,可以验证用户输入的用户名、密码、邮箱、电话号码等。
  2. 数据完整性验证:在数据录入和提交过程中,可以使用AngularJS验证来确保数据的完整性和准确性。
  3. 用户交互验证:通过AngularJS验证,可以对用户的交互行为进行验证,例如检查用户是否已选择某个选项或是否满足某个条件。

腾讯云提供了一系列与AngularJS相关的产品和服务,包括:

  1. 云服务器(CVM):提供可靠、安全的云服务器实例,用于部署和运行AngularJS应用程序。详情请参考:腾讯云云服务器
  2. 云数据库MySQL版(CMYSQL):提供高性能、可扩展的云数据库服务,可用于存储和管理AngularJS应用程序的数据。详情请参考:腾讯云云数据库MySQL版
  3. 云存储(COS):提供安全、可靠的对象存储服务,可用于存储和管理AngularJS应用程序的静态资源和文件。详情请参考:腾讯云云存储

请注意,以上仅为示例,实际选择产品和服务时应根据具体需求进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券